Research on durable, environmental friendly and flame retardant carpet

Huang Hao (1)*, Liu Wei (1), Ge Xinguo (1), Yin Chaolu (1), Li Pingli (1), Zhang Tianhao (1)

(1) Sichuan Fire Research Insititute of MEM - Sichuan - China

Carpets are common indoor materials for floor decoration, which are widely used in commercial and civil occasions. Similar to most polymer materials, carpets are prone to burn, in consequence, it is urgent to carry out flame retardant treatment on carpets. In this paper, aluminum hydroxide and montmorillonite were used as flame retardants to modify the carboxylated styrene butadiene latex (XSBR) used in carpet structure. Results obtained from micro combustion calorimetry showed that the peak of heat release rate (PHRR) of XSBR loaded with 65 wt% aluminum hydroxide and 1.0 wt% montmorillonite was declined by approximately 85%, compared with that of neat XSBR. The limiting oxygen index (LOI) value of the carpets coated with flame retardant XSBR was 27.8 %, while that of the carpets coated with neat XSBR was only 20.0 %, exhibiting a better flame retardancy. Meanwhile, after being washed 51 times, the flame tip height (Fs) and critical heat flux (CHF) of the carpets coated with flame retardant XSBR were 10 mm and 10.5 kW/m2, respectively, achieving B1 level, according to one Chinese standard, GB 8624.
